Sympathetic … WebFeb 23, 2024 · Eccrine sweat glands in the skin are key components of an ingenious system for evaporative cooling. Their action is controlled by the sympathetic nervous system in an adaptive, closed-loop manner to help maintain thermal homeostasis during physical or mental exertion or exposure to high temperatures.

Websurrounding the sweat glands. Efferent nervous innervation to all sweat glands of the body leaves the spinal column at the thoracic and lumbar regions of T1 - L2. The term 'sudomotor' pertains to the efferent nerves that control the activity of the eccrine sweat glands.
